B0028 Ford Code - Right Side Airbag Deployment Control
Quick Answer
The Restraints Control Module (RCM) monitors all deployable device and sensor circuits for a signal cross coupled (short) between circuits. Common causes include Faulty Front Right Side Air Bag Module, Front Right Side Air Bag Module harness is open or shorted, Front Right Side Air Bag Module circuit poor electrical connection. Severity is High - diagnose this code as soon as possible. Driving is not recommended if the warning light is flashing, the engine runs poorly, or safety-related symptoms are present.

Code B0028 Ford Description
What are the Possible Causes of the DTC B0028 Ford?
- Faulty Front Right Side Air Bag Module
- Front Right Side Air Bag Module harness is open or shorted
- Front Right Side Air Bag Module circuit poor electrical connection
How to Fix the DTC B0028 Ford?
Review the 'Possible Causes' above and visually examine the corresponding wiring harness and connectors. Check for damaged components and inspect connector pins for signs of being broken, bent, pushed out, or corroded.

Precautions for SRS “AIR BAG” and “SEAT BELT PRE-TENSIONER” Service
- Never probe the electrical connectors on air bag, side air curtain modules or seat belts.
- Never disassemble or tamper with safety belt buckle/retractor pretensioners, adaptive load limiting retractors, safety belt inflators, or probe the electrical connectors.
- Do not use electrical test equipment to check SRS circuits unless instructed to in this Service Manual.
- Before servicing the SRS, turn ignition switch OFF, disconnect both battery cables and wait at least 3 minutes. For approximately 3 minutes after the cables are removed, it is still possible for the air bag and seat belt pre-tensioner to deploy. Therefore, do not work on any SRS connectors or wires until at least 3 minutes have passed.
Failure to follow this instruction may result in the accidental deployment of these modules, which increases the risk of serious personal injury or death.
Frequently Asked Questions about B0028 Ford Code
1. What are the common symptoms of OBDII code B0028 for Ford's Right Side Airbag Deployment Control?
The common symptoms include the airbag warning light staying illuminated on the dashboard and potential non-deployment of the right side airbag during an accident.
2. What are the possible causes of OBDII code B0028 for Ford's Right Side Airbag Deployment Control?
Possible causes of this code may include a faulty right side airbag deployment control module, damaged wiring or connectors in the airbag system, or a defective impact sensor.
3. How can I diagnose OBDII code B0028 for Ford's Right Side Airbag Deployment Control?
Diagnosing this code typically involves using a professional OBDII scanner to retrieve the specific fault codes, conducting a visual inspection of the airbag system components, and testing the right side airbag deployment control module and related circuits.
4. Can I still drive my Ford vehicle with OBDII code B0028 for Right Side Airbag Deployment Control?
It is not recommended to drive the vehicle with an active airbag fault code like B0028, as it may compromise the effectiveness of the airbag system in the event of an accident. Prompt attention and repair are advised.
5. How can I repair OBDII code B0028 for Ford's Right Side Airbag Deployment Control?
Repairing this code typically involves replacing the faulty right side airbag deployment control module, repairing any damaged wiring or connectors, and resetting the airbag system using a compatible diagnostic tool.
6. Are there any safety precautions to consider when working on OBDII code B0028 for Ford's Right Side Airbag Deployment Control?
Yes, it is crucial to disconnect the vehicle's battery and wait for at least 10 minutes before working on the airbag system to prevent accidental deployment and ensure safety.
7. Will resetting the OBDII code B0028 for Ford's Right Side Airbag Deployment Control make the problem disappear permanently?
Resetting the code may clear the warning light temporarily, but if the underlying issue is not fixed, the code is likely to reappear. Proper diagnosis and repair are essential for a permanent solution.
